亚洲在线久爱草,狠狠天天香蕉网,天天搞日日干久草,伊人亚洲日本欧美

為了賬號安全,請及時綁定郵箱和手機立即綁定

為什么有時候會輸出空值

package?com.imooc.collection;import?java.util.ArrayList;import?java.util.Collections;import?java.util.List;import?java.util.Random;public?class?TestCollectionsSortString?{		/**	*?生成隨機字符串	*?@param?length	*?@return	*/	public?String?getRandomString(int?length)?{		String?str?="ab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0123456789";		Random?random=new?Random();????????StringBuffer?sb=new?StringBuffer();????????for(int?i=0;i<length;i++){????????????//產生62以內的隨機數,因為組成隨機字符串的字符有62個????????????int?number=random.nextInt(62);????????????//將str的第number個字符加到sb的末尾????????????sb.append(str.charAt(number));????????}????????return?sb.toString();	}		/**	*?讓隨機字符串的長度為10以內隨機整數,并進行排序輸出	*/	public?void?testSort()?{		List<String>?stringList?=?new?ArrayList<String>();		Random?random?=?new?Random();		int?k;		String?str;		for(int?i=0;i<10;i++)?{			k?=?random.nextInt(10);			do?{				str=getRandomString(k);			}while(stringList.contains(str));			stringList.add(str);			System.out.println("成功添加:"+str);		}		System.out.println("------------排序前-----------");		for?(String?string?:?stringList)?{			System.out.println("元素:"+string);		}		Collections.sort(stringList);		System.out.println("------------排序后-----------");		for?(String?string?:?stringList)?{			System.out.println("元素:"+string);		}	}		public?static?void?main(String[]?args)?{		TestCollectionsSortString?tcss?=?new?TestCollectionsSortString();		tcss.testSort();	}}


正在回答

1 回答

太亂了,小哥哥

0 回復 有任何疑惑可以回復我~

舉報

0/150
提交
取消

為什么有時候會輸出空值

我要回答 關注問題
微信客服

購課補貼
聯系客服咨詢優惠詳情

幫助反饋 APP下載

慕課網APP
您的移動學習伙伴

公眾號

掃描二維碼
關注慕課網微信公眾號